Tucked away in an inner office of the Aiken Center, Kathleen Wells manages the daily business operations of the University of Vermont’s Rubenstein School. Assistant Director of the School’s Business Service Center since 2015, Kathleen joined the School in 2007 as a temporary financial assistant to Rose Feenan, Assistant Dean for Business Operations. 

Kathleen gradually took on more responsibility in the Business Service Center and became a permanent University employee. Now as Assistant Director for Business Operations, with Rose working on special projects, Kathleen oversees and coordinates the School’s financial transactions, processes, and analyses; grants, gifts, and endowments; and building space and equipment surveys. Most of her time, she spends on human resources tasks involving personnel payroll, position descriptions and classifications, and new hires. 

She supervises two grants managers, a financial assistant, and a temporary staff member. She teams up with Grants Managers Heather Bullet and Deb McAdoo, Financial Assistant Jackie Bruning, and the University’s Sponsored Program Administration to manage Rubenstein School faculty research grants. She also partners with Carolyn Goodwin Kueffner, Graduate Program Student Services Specialist, to coordinate funding of graduate student research and teaching assistantships. 

Prior to working at the University of Vermont, Kathleen earned her degree at Champlain College. She then worked in financial accounting at Vermont Bicycle Touring, the Girl Scout Council, and Champlain Vocational Services prior to taking her position in the Rubenstein School of Environment and Natural Resources.
